Sunt un nou utilizator de server RHEL (Red Hat Linux) și/sau CentOS Linux 7. Cum pot schimba numele de gazdă în CentOS 7 folosind o opțiune din linia de comandă?
Pe un server CentOS Linux 7 puteți utiliza oricare dintre următoarele instrumente pentru a gestiona numele de gazdă:
Detalii despre tutorial | |
---|---|
Dificultate | Ușor (rss) |
Privilegii de root | Da |
Requirements | None |
Timp | 2m |
- comanda hostnamectl : Controlează numele de gazdă al sistemului. Aceasta este metoda recomandată.
- comanda nmtui : Controlați numele de gazdă al sistemului utilizând interfața text utilizator (TUI).
- comanda nmcli : Controlați numele de gazdă al sistemului utilizând partea CLI a NetworkManager.
- Tipuri de nume de gazdă
- Metoda #1: comanda hostnamectl
- Cum văd numele gazdelor?
- Cum setez numele gazdei?
- Cum șterg un anumit nume de gazdă?
- Cum schimb numele gazdei de la distanță?
- Metoda nr. 2: comanda nmtui
- Metoda #3: comanda nmcli
- Pentru a vizualiza numele gazdei cu ajutorul comenzii nmcli:
- Pentru a seta numele gazdei cu ajutorul comenzii nmcli:
Tipuri de nume de gazdă
Numele de gazdă poate fi configurat după cum urmează
- Nume de gazdă static atribuit de sysadmin. De exemplu, „server1”, „wwwbox2” sau „server42.cyberciti.biz”.
- Nume de gazdă tranzitoriu/dinamic atribuit de serverul DHCP sau mDNS în timpul execuției.
- Nume de gazdă destul de frumos atribuit de sysadmin/end-utilizatori și este un nume de gazdă UTF8 în formă liberă pentru prezentarea către utilizator. De exemplu, „Netbook-ul lui Vivek”.
Metoda #1: comanda hostnamectl
Să vedem cum se utilizează comanda hostnamectl.
Cum văd numele gazdelor?
$ hostnamectl
## OR ##
$ hostnamectl status
Eșantioane de ieșire:
Cum setez numele gazdei?
Cum șterg un anumit nume de gazdă?
Sintaxa este:# hostnamectl set-hostname ""
# hostnamectl set-hostname "" --static
# hostnamectl set-hostname "" --pretty
Cum schimb numele gazdei de la distanță?
Utilizați oricare dintre următoarele sintaxe:# ssh root@server-ip-here hostnamectl set-hostname server1
Sau setați server1 ca nume de gazdă pe un server la distanță numit 192.168.1.42 folosind ssh:# hostnamectl set-hostname server1 -H [email protected]
Metoda nr. 2: comanda nmtui
Puteți seta numele gazdei folosind comanda nmtui care are o interfață text pentru utilizatorii noi:# nmtui
Semple de ieșiri:
Fig.01: Utilizați nmtui pentru a seta numele de gazdă pe un CentOS 7
Utilizați tasta săgeată jos > selectați opțiunea de meniu „Set system hostname” > Apăsați butonul „OK”:
Fig.02: Setați numele de gazdă
Vă veți vedea căsuța de confirmare după cum urmează:
Fig.03: Noul nume de gazdă confirmat
În cele din urmă, reporniți serviciul numit gazdă tastând următoarea comandă# systemctl restart systemd-hostnamed
Pentru a verifica modificările, introduceți:# hostnamectl status
Eșantioane de ieșire:
Fig.04: CentOS 7 / RHEL Vizualizare detalii despre numele gazdei folosind comanda hostnamectl
Metoda #3: comanda nmcli
Nmcli este un instrument de linie de comandă pentru controlul NetworkManager și raportarea stării rețelei.
Pentru a vizualiza numele gazdei cu ajutorul comenzii nmcli:
Sintaxa este:# nmcli general hostname
Pentru a seta numele gazdei cu ajutorul comenzii nmcli:
Sintaxa este:# nmcli general hostname R2-D2
# nmcli general hostname server42.cyberciti.biz
În cele din urmă, reporniți serviciul systemd-hostnamed:# systemctl restart systemd-hostnamed
- Ubuntu Linux Change Hostname (numele computerului)
- Debian Linux: Change Hostname / Computer Name Permanently
- Linux change my hostname / computer system name
- Linux Change Hostname
- RHEL / Centos Linux 7: Comandă de schimbare și setare a numelui de gazdă
- OpenBSD Change Hostname
- CentOS Linux 5/6 Change Hostname Command
- Linux setarea numelui de gazdă și a numelui de domeniu al meu server
- FreeBSD Change Hostname without reboot
- SuSe Linux Change Hostname without reboot
- Cum setați numele de gazdă pe Fedora Linux
- Ubuntu 18.04 LTS change hostname permanent
- Ubuntu set hostname permanent (numele calculatorului) comandă
- OpenSUSE Linux set hostname permanent (numele calculatorului) comandă
- RHEL 8 Linux set hostname permanent (numele calculatorului) comandă
- CentOS 8 Linux set hostname permanent (numele calculatorului) comandă
- Ubuntu 20.04 LTS set hostname permanent (numele calculatorului) comandă
- Set / Change FQDN on Ubuntu 20.04 LTS
- Alpine Linux – Setarea hostname-ului sistemului
🧠Primiți cele mai recente tutoriale despre Linux, Open Source & DevOps prin RSS feed sau prin buletinul informativ săptămânal de e-mail.
🧠12 comentarii până acum… adăugați unul ↔
Categorie | Listă de comenzi Unix și Linux | |
---|---|---|
Gestiunea fișierelor | cat | |
Firewall | Alpine Awall • CentOS 8 • OpenSUSE • RHEL 8 • Ubuntu 16.04 †¢ Ubuntu 18.04 †¢ Ubuntu 20.04 | |
Utilități de rețea | dig †¢ host †¢ ip †¢ nmap | |
OpenVPN | CentOS 7 †¢ CentOS 8 †¢ Debian 10 †¢ Debian 8/9 †¢ Ubuntu 18.04 †¢ Ubuntu 20.04 | |
Gestor de pachete | apk | |
Gestiunea proceselor | bg – chroot – cron – cron – disown – fg – fg – jobs – jobs – killall – kill – kill – pidof pstree – pwdx – pwdx – time | |
Cercetare | grep – whereis – which | |
Informații despre utilizator | groups – id – id – lastcomm – last – lid/libuser-lid – logname – membri – utilizatori – whoami – who – w | |
WireGuard VPN | Alpine – CentOS 8 – Debian 10 – Firewall – Ubuntu 20.04 |